ED visa validation in Cebu

Featured Replies

My ed visa documents will be ready soon and the school proposed me a visa-run to Laos the validate them (need 1 night there).

My plans are to validate them in Cebu Philippines cause i've a friend there.

There could be any sort of problem to validate them or nowhere there could be problem for doing it?

thanks in advance

You need a visa, not a "validation". You should contact the honorary consul in Cebu directly to know if they will issue you one.

I think Laos would be much easier and don't recall any recent reports about Cebu for an ED-visa. If you want to try, make sure your school adresses the letter to that consulate.

But I would apply in Laos, especially since your school recommends it and that means the consulate there knows the school.

Thanks guys.

I did the Lao Visa run.

I preferred to flight by my own and avoid 11h bus trip to Vientiane (visa company quoted 9000 bath).

Ive spent about 6000 bath for the flight, 1200b for Lao Visa on Arrival (35USD being from an european country others pay 30USD), 200b in photocopies + forms etc, 2000b Visa Fee, 600b taxi, food 1000b, plus around 3000b for accommodation for a gross total of: 14.000b but:

I arrived Monday in the evening. Little queue at 08:30 on tuestay (about 40 ppl) while it was 150 on monday as some1 told me.

Took just 30 min as I was number 14 the first day.
